Trading Network Effect
The trading network effect is a critical concept in finance and technology, describing how the value of a trading platform grows as more users join and participate. This phenomenon creates a positive feedback loop, enhancing liquidity, market depth, and overall efficiency for all participants, making it a key driver of success for modern trading platforms.
Test Execution Framework
A test execution framework is a standardized set of guidelines, tools, and processes designed to manage and automate the execution of software tests. It provides a structured approach to running tests, collecting results, and reporting defects, aiming to improve efficiency, consistency, and reliability in the software testing lifecycle.
Transferable Skills
Transferable skills are versatile abilities and competencies that can be applied across different jobs, industries, and life situations, regardless of where they were originally learned. They are crucial for career changes and demonstrating broad professional value.
Transfer Efficiency
Transfer efficiency is a critical metric measuring how effectively energy, information, or value is moved from one system or medium to another. It quantifies the proportion of a desired input that successfully arrives at its intended destination, unchanged or with minimal loss.
Trading Analytics Engine
A trading analytics engine is a sophisticated software system designed to process, analyze, and interpret vast amounts of financial market data in real-time or near real-time. These engines are crucial for identifying trading opportunities, managing risk, and optimizing trading strategies for financial institutions, hedge funds, and individual traders.
Total Market Demand
Total Market Demand represents the aggregate desire and ability of all potential consumers within a specific market to purchase a particular good or service over a defined period. It is a crucial metric for businesses assessing the overall size and potential of a market, influencing strategic decisions related to production, pricing, and market entry.
